Factors Affecting Sash Window Maintenance Costs
The cost of keeping sash windows can vary substantially based upon numerous aspects, that include:
FactorInfluence on CostCondition of WindowsOlder, damaged windows need more comprehensive repair, increasing expenses.Kind of MaterialWooden sash windows frequently require more expensive repairs and maintenance than uPVC ones.PlacePrices vary considerably by region due to labor expenses and need.AvailabilityHard-to-reach windows may sustain added fees for scaffolding or customized devices.Kind of RepairsEasy repairs (e.g., re-glazing) will cost less than structural repairs.Do it yourself vs. ProfessionalHiring experts can be costly, whereas DIY techniques can save cash but may require proficiency.Typical Maintenance Costs
The following table describes approximated costs related to different elements of sash window maintenance:
Maintenance TaskApproximated Cost (₤)DescriptionCleaning up50 - 150Professional cleaning service cost.Sash Cord Replacement100 - 200Costs for replacing worn-out sash cables.Re-glazing75 - 200 per paneRepairing or changing glass panes.Painting/Staining200 - 400Costs of repainting or staining wood frames.Full Restoration1,000 - 3,000+Involves complete overhaul and repair of windows.Weatherproofing100 - 300Sealing fractures and using treatments to prevent air leaks.
Note that these costs might change based upon geographical area and the condition of the windows.

To prolong the lifespan of sash windows and lessen maintenance expenditures, owners need to consider the following suggestions:

Regular Cleaning:
Use gentle cleaning services to prevent damaging the wood or glass. Examine for dirt build-up and any signs of wear.
Lubrication:
Regularly oil the wheels and sash cables to guarantee smooth operation. It assists avoid wear and tear in time.
Weatherproofing:
Apply weather condition stripping and caulk where required to enhance energy effectiveness. This minimizes heating costs and assists avoid water damage.
Trigger Repairs:
Address any small issues (e.g., peeling paint, broken cables) instantly to prevent escalation into expensive problems.
Professional Inspections:
Schedule yearly or bi-annual examinations to determine potential concerns and carry out essential repairs.Frequently Asked Questions on Sash Window Maintenance CostsWhat is the average life-span of sash windows?
Sash windows can last over 100 years if properly preserved. Routine maintenance is important to preserving their integrity and function.
Can I carry out maintenance myself?
Many minor maintenance jobs, such as cleaning and small repairs, can be done by homeowners. However, tasks needing specialized abilities, such as re-glazing or structural repairs, are best delegated experts.
How can I tell if my sash windows need repair?
Indications that your sash windows need attention include problem opening or closing, drafts, condensation in between panes, and visible rot or damage to the wood.
Exist energy-efficient alternatives for sash windows?
Yes, a variety of energy-efficient glazing options, such as double-glazing and secondary glazing, can be retrofitted to existing sash windows to improve insulation.
What is the best time of year to perform maintenance?
Spring and fall are perfect for maintenance as the temperate weather permits assessments and repairs without the issues of severe temperatures.
